                      There is this channel that I follow that takes care of wild elephants because they interact with the people in the village and wander into their area. Sometimes the elephants get gored by other elephants or shot by the farmers, so groups of vets and volunteers will track them down in the wild, sedate them, and remove bullets, clean out wounds, give them antibiotics and mark them so that they can keep an eye on them and check on them routinely to see how they're healing. They help them to heal and just leave them alone to carry on as usual. Sometimes they have to do surgery in the field if an elephant gets injured really badly, but they all do this on a volunteer basis, and the people in the village also volunteer their time to assist them to keep the elephants safe and healthy.
